• <ins id="pjuwb"></ins>
    <blockquote id="pjuwb"><pre id="pjuwb"></pre></blockquote>
    <noscript id="pjuwb"></noscript>
          <sup id="pjuwb"><pre id="pjuwb"></pre></sup>
            <dd id="pjuwb"></dd>
            <abbr id="pjuwb"></abbr>
            心如止水
            Je n'ai pas le temps
            posts - 400,comments - 130,trackbacks - 0

            高精度乘單精度+素?cái)?shù)判斷。

            我的代碼如下:

            #include<stdio.h>
            #include
            <math.h>
            long n;
            long num[100000]={0},len;
            void mul(long x)
            {
                
            long i,l;
                l
            =len;
                
            if(x>=10) l++;
                
            if(x>=100) l++;
                
            if(x>=1000) l++;
                
            for(i=0;i<len;i++)
                  num[i]
            *=x;
                
            for(i=0;i<l;i++)
                  
            if(num[i]>=10)
                  
            {
                     num[i
            +1]+=num[i]/10;
                     num[i]
            %=10;
                  }

                
            if(num[l]!=0) l++;
                len
            =l;
            }

            int prime(long x)
            {
                
            long i;
                
            if(x==1return 0;
                
            if(x==2return 1;
                
            for(i=2;i<=sqrt(x);i++)
                  
            if(x%i==0)
                    
            return 0;
                
            return 1;
            }

            int main()
            {
                
            long i,sum;
                scanf(
            "%ld",&n);
                num[
            0]=1;len=1;
                
            for(i=1;i<=n;i++)
                  mul(i);
                
            //for(i=len-1;i>=0;i--) printf("%ld",num[i]);
                sum=0;
                
            for(i=0;i<len;i++)
                  sum
            +=num[i];
                printf(
            "%ld",sum);
                
            if(prime(sum)==1)
                  printf(
            "T");
                
            else printf("F");
            return 0;
            }
            posted on 2010-01-06 20:12 lee1r 閱讀(146) 評(píng)論(0)  編輯 收藏 引用 所屬分類(lèi): 題目分類(lèi):基礎(chǔ)/模擬
            久久精品国产亚洲5555| 久久精品人妻中文系列| 99久久人人爽亚洲精品美女| 91精品观看91久久久久久| 久久久久久极精品久久久| 思思久久好好热精品国产| 久久久久久午夜成人影院| 99久久99久久精品国产片| 久久笫一福利免费导航| 伊人久久综合无码成人网| 国产成人久久777777| 亚洲国产精品成人久久| 久久精品国产精品亚洲人人| AV无码久久久久不卡蜜桃| 久久精品无码免费不卡| 久久精品中文闷骚内射| 久久久国产亚洲精品| 精品视频久久久久| 久久青草国产精品一区| 久久精品国产第一区二区三区| 伊人久久大香线蕉AV一区二区 | 亚洲一区中文字幕久久| 中文字幕无码免费久久| 亚洲日韩欧美一区久久久久我| 久久精品国产免费一区| 久久国产精品无码一区二区三区| 欧美伊人久久大香线蕉综合69| 国产99久久久久久免费看| 久久99国产综合精品免费| 午夜天堂av天堂久久久| 亚洲综合熟女久久久30p| 思思久久99热只有频精品66| 一级女性全黄久久生活片免费 | 久久亚洲国产成人精品性色| 狠狠色丁香久久婷婷综合蜜芽五月| 久久精品无码一区二区三区免费| 精品免费久久久久国产一区| 久久亚洲精品视频| 国产精品九九久久免费视频 | www.久久热.com| 996久久国产精品线观看|